- NodeConfig.address: routable host peers proxy to (wired registry + wire) - compute_routes emits 'remote' routes for consumed peer services (local requires ref satisfied by an online peer -> <address>:<port>) - _host_remote_block: fail-fast reverse_proxy (2s dial, passive health); presence expiry removes the route entirely = the primary circuit-breaker - mesh_gateway.py: API re-renders + reloads the Caddyfile on mesh change, iff content changed (no-op until a cross-node service is consumed) - tests: route emit / address fallback / breaker-absent / unconsumed Logic verified hermetically + against primer's real registry (castle-api -> primer:9020); live integration proven a no-op on civil.

"""Regenerate the gateway with cross-node (remote) routes from the live mesh.
|
|
|
|
Local routes come from `castle apply` (static). Remote routes are dynamic — they
|
|
appear/vanish as peers join/leave — so the API owns them: on a mesh change it
|
|
re-renders the Caddyfile (same generator `apply` uses, plus remote routes for
|
|
online peers) and reloads the gateway iff the content changed.
|
|
|
|
Safety: with no cross-node `requires`, the output equals the local-only Caddyfile,
|
|
so this is a verified no-op until this node actually consumes a peer service.
|
|
"""
